Abstract

This article seeks to evidence the necessity of a consumer law clearly defined in law and formulated in its content in a clear and unmistakable way. This law is indispensable for a balanced and harmonious strength relation between furnishers and consumers, an aspiration that is present both at national and European levels and that is impossible to be taken away from our current legal life. Consumer law serves for the protection of the structurally weaker contract party in the consumer relation – that is, the vulnerable party – against disadvantages or unexpected actions by the other party.
